Apple Goes Green: Sustainable Technology

In a world where the effects of climate change are becoming increasingly apparent, it's heartening to see tech giants like Apple taking significant steps towards sustainability. Apple recently announced its commitment to become 100 percent carbon neutral with sustainable technology across its entire business, manufacturing supply chain, and product life cycle by 2030. This is a bold move that sets the bar high for other companies in the tech industry.


Apple's CEO, Tim Cook, emphasised the role businesses can play in building a more sustainable future. He stated that the innovations driving Apple's environmental journey are not only beneficial for the planet but also contribute to making their products more energy efficient. This, in turn, brings new sources of clean energy online around the world.

Apple's commitment to carbon neutrality is a testament to the company's dedication to environmental responsibility. The tech giant plans to reduce emissions by 75 percent by 2030 while developing innovative carbon removal solutions for the remaining 25 percent of its comprehensive footprint. This is a significant step towards mitigating the effects of climate change.


Apple's approach to achieving carbon neutrality includes low carbon product design and expanding energy efficiency. The company is increasing the use of low carbon and recycled materials in its products, innovating in product recycling, and designing products to be as energy efficient as possible. Apple's latest recycling innovation, a robot named "Dave", disassembles the Taptic Engine from iPhones to recover key materials such as rare earth magnets and tungsten.


Apple's commitment to sustainability extends beyond its own operations. The company is establishing an Impact Accelerator that will focus on investing in minority-owned businesses that drive positive outcomes in its supply chain and in communities disproportionately affected by environmental hazards. This initiative is part of Apple's recently announced $100 million Racial Equity and Justice Initiative.
